Part Overview
The 33-280-BU is a binding post connector manufactured by GC Electronics, designed to meet MIL-P-206 specifications. This component functions as a connection point for electrical circuits, featuring a black finish suitable for standard laboratory and industrial applications. Substitute Part Grouping Explanation
Substitution of the 33-280-BU with the Pomona Electronics 5018-0 is based on functional equivalence within the binding post connector category. Both components serve identical electrical connection purposes and share the following critical parameters that establish substitutability:
Key Substitution Parameters:
- Connector Type: Both are binding post connectors with hex head design
- Color: Black finish on both components
- Electrical Rating: 30 A current capacity and 30VAC/60VDC voltage rating
- Termination Method: Threaded and turret termination options
- Material Compatibility: Brass body with gold plating and polyamide insulation
- Regulatory Classification: Both assigned ECCN EAR99 and HTSUS 8536.90.4000
- Product Status: Both components are active in production
The 5018-0 represents a direct functional substitute meeting the same electrical and mechanical interface requirements as the 33-280-BU.

Engineering Selection Recommendations
Compliance Considerations:
The 33-280-BU is RoHS non-compliant, while the 5018-0 is ROHS3 compliant. Selection between these components depends on the regulatory requirements of the end application. Applications subject to RoHS directives require the 5018-0. Applications without RoHS compliance mandates may use either component.
Both components are classified under ECCN EAR99 and share identical HTSUS coding, indicating equivalent export control and tariff treatment.

Q: What is the primary difference between these two binding post connectors?
A: The primary difference is RoHS compliance status. The 33-280-BU is RoHS non-compliant, while the 5018-0 is ROHS3 compliant. This distinction determines suitability for applications subject to RoHS regulatory requirements. Electrical and mechanical specifications are functionally equivalent.

Q: What materials are used in the 5018-0 construction?
A: The 5018-0 features a brass body with gold plating for electrical contact surfaces and polyamide (nylon) insulation material. Steel nuts provide mechanical fastening. These material selections provide corrosion resistance and reliable electrical conductivity for standard binding post applications.
